Gegen Bilderklau - Das Original (https://www.gegen-bilderklau.net/index.php)
- Design, Website, Copyright (https://www.gegen-bilderklau.net/board.php?boardid=80)
--- Homepagehilfe (https://www.gegen-bilderklau.net/board.php?boardid=27)
---- Homepagehilfe - Archiv (https://www.gegen-bilderklau.net/board.php?boardid=139)
----- [PHP & MySQL] Eigene Pferde anzeigen (https://www.gegen-bilderklau.net/thread.php?threadid=165314)


Geschrieben von uuhna am 29.11.2009 um 17:06:

  Eigene Pferde anzeigen

Ich möchte auf meinem vRh die eigenen Pferde via PHP/MySQL anzeigen lassen.
Es ist ein bisschen doof, zu erklären, wo mein Problem ist.
php:
1:
$Ergebnis mysql_query("SELECT * FROM Pferde WHERE besitzer = 'users WHERE id = '".$_SESSION["login"]."',"name"');

Das wäre jetzt mein Versuch gewesen, nur die Pferde des Users anzeigen zu lassen. Das klappt aber nich wirklich großes Grinsen Kann man innerhalb von einer Tabelle auf eine andere zugreifen? Oder wie man das auch nennt.
Och man xD Im Erklären bin ich noch schlechter als in PHP & MySQL großes Grinsen großes Grinsen :
Vielleicht kann mir ja wer helfen xD



Geschrieben von callous. am 29.11.2009 um 17:14:

  RE: Eigene Pferde anzeigen

php:
1:
$Ergebnis mysql_query("SELECT * FROM Pferde WHERE besitzer = '$variable'");


Versuche es mal so ($variable muss, je nach dem, wie die es benannt hast, in name, user, ... unbenannt werden)



Geschrieben von uuhna am 29.11.2009 um 20:01:

 

& kann ich dann in der variable dann als wert
php:
1:
value("users WHERE id = '".$_SESSION["login"]."'","name")

angeben?
Weil diese Funktion (oder was das ist) brauche ich zu 100%.

EDIT:
php:
1:
2:
3:
$var "value("users WHERE id '".$_SESSION["login"]."'","name")";

$Ergebnis mysql_query("SELECT * FROM Pferde WHERE besitzer = '$var'");

So sähen die beiden Zeilen dann aus.
Variablen sind ncht so meins großes Grinsen



Geschrieben von .Senseless am 29.11.2009 um 20:17:

 

Mach erst mal für den Benutzernamen eine Abfrage:

php:
1:
2:
3:
4:
5:
$Ergebnisone mysql_query("SELECT * FROM users WHERE id = '".$_SESSION["login"]."'");
while($row mysql_fetch_object($Ergebnisone))
    {
    $besitzername $row->name;
    }


Und dann:

php:
1:
$Ergebnis mysql_query("SELECT * FROM Pferde WHERE besitzer = '".$besitzername."'");


Geht das? smile



Geschrieben von uuhna am 29.11.2009 um 20:21:

 

Gott, was du mir schon alles geholfen hast großes Grinsen
Dankeschön, jetzt klappt's smile


Forensoftware: Burning Board, entwickelt von WoltLab GmbH